Impedance analyzer with equivalent circuit calculation
Impedance analyzers like Agilent 4294A or 4395A can determine directly the series or
parallel equivalent circuit by measuring the magnitude and the phase of the impedance
of the connected antenna.
The antenna has to be at the final mounting position to consider all parasitic effects like
metal influence on quality factor, inductance and additional capacitance.
The antenna needs to be connected to the analyzer by using an appropriate test fixture
that does not influence any antenna parameters.
59B58B59B58B
The analyzer has to be calibrated (open, short and load compensation at the calibration
plane) and the test fixture needs to be compensated (open, short compensation at the
connection points) before each measurement. Please refer to device manual on how to
carry out these steps.

Start frequency: 1 MHz
Stop frequency: above self-resonance frequency of the antenna (point where
antenna impedance is real: pure resistance)
Advantage:
Fast and simple method
Disadvantages:
Additional equipment required
Low accuracy of the measurement which especially results from the loss resistance for
high quality factor coils (Q
pc
> 60).

Network analyzer
This section briefly describes the determination of the antenna equivalent circuit using a
network analyzer without any equivalent circuit functionality.
The antenna has to be at the final mounting position to consider all parasitic effects like
metal influence on quality factor, inductance and additional capacitance.
The antenna needs to be connected to the analyzer by using an appropriate test fixture
that does not influence the antenna parameters.
